William Roche was born in Killavullen, near Mallow.
In 1919, he purchased the London House at 15 St Partick’s Street but it was destroyed in Burning of Cork. Bigger new premisies opened in 1927. Debenhams are now in the building.
Brown Thomas are now in the building that once was Cash’s. There are still some signs of Cash’s on the building.

We read of two different explanations for the name Cash.
One was Carmichael – Arnott – McOstrich. The other was Carmichael Arnott Smyth Hitchmough
When we were looking at old newspapers in the library we saw an advertisement for Carmichael & Co. We think that this is the same Carmichael.
